Mary lives between points (3,-1) and (7,5) on Duval street. Val lives between points (2,15) and (-6,3) on Braxton lane. Are duval st and Braxton lane parallel or perpendicular

Answers

Duval Street between latitudes (3,1) and (7,5). Val resides between coordinates (2, 15) and (-6, 3). Braxton Lane and Duval Street are not parallel or perpendicular.

Given that,

Mary resides on Duval Street between latitudes (3,1) and (7,5). On Braxton Lane, Val resides between coordinates (2, 15) and (-6, 3).

We have to find is Braxton Lane and Duval Street parallel or perpendicular.

To find the lines are parallel or perpendicular we have to find the slope of those points.

If slopes are equal then the lines are parallel.

If slopes are negative reciprocal then the lines are perpendicular.

We find the slope of Mary resides on Duval Street between latitudes (3,1) and (7,5).

m₁=[tex]\frac{y_{2} -y_{1} }{x_{2} -x_{1} }[/tex]

m₁=[tex]\frac{5 -1 }{7-3 }[/tex]

m₁=4/4

m₁=1

The slope of the Mary resides on Duval Street between latitudes (3,1) and (7,5) is 1.

We find the slope of Braxton Lane, Val resides between coordinates (2, 15) and (-6, 3).

m₂=[tex]\frac{y_{2} -y_{1} }{x_{2} -x_{1} }[/tex]

m₂=[tex]\frac{3 -15 }{-6-2 }[/tex]

m₂=-12/-8

m₂=3/2

The slope of the Braxton Lane, Val resides between coordinates (2, 15) and (-6, 3) is 3/2.

m₁≠m₂

Therefore, Braxton Lane and Duval Street are not parallel or perpendicular.

The graph of y = 2x^2 - 8x + 7 is identical to the graph of y = a(x-h)^2 + k$ for some real numbers $a, h, k$.

What is the value of $k$?

Answers

The form:

y = a(x-h)^2 + k

Is the vertex form of the quadratic equation, by finding the vertex, we conclude that k = -1.

How to get the value of k?

For any quadratic equation of the form:

y = a*x^2 + b*x + c

With a vertex (h, k), we can rewrite the equation as:

y = a*(x - h)^2 + k

And the value h of the vertex is given by:

h = -b/(2a)

In this case, the quadratic equation is:

y = 2x^2 - 8x + 7

Then the value h of the vertex is:

h = -(-8)/(2*2) = 2

Evaluating the quadratic equation in x = 2 we will get the value of k, so we have.

y = 2*(2)^2 - 8*2 + 7 = -1

Then the vertex is (2, -1), which means that the value of K is -1.
